Boses
(2008)Overview
Boses (Voices) is the story of a musician named Ariel who offers violin lessons to a child of the slums. Through the violin, the abused child Onyok is able to get back his voice from a mute, desensitized existence. A violin teacher and his student, a mute 7-year old abused child in a shelter, develop a friendship stemming from their love of music. Ariel discovers the immense talent of Onyok hiding behind a veneer of silence and pain caused by an unhappy and cruel father. In the developing relationship of teacher and student, both characters reveal more of themselves that otherwise may have remained unspoken. They discover each other's strengths and failures through the violin lessons.
Featured Crew
- Director : Ellen Ongkeko-Marfil
- Editor : Orlean Joseph Tan
- Cast : Coke Bolipata,Julian Duque,Ricky Davao,Meryll Soriano,Cherry Pie Picache,Tala Santos
